U+1D8B4 "𝢴" Signwriting Hand-Fist Ring Middle is a symbol from the SignWriting script, a writing system designed to visually represent the handshapes, movements, and facial expressions of signed languages. This specific character depicts a hand formed into a fist with the middle finger extended, a configuration commonly used in various sign languages to convey a specific meaning or as part of a larger signed sequence. In SignWriting notation, it contributes to the precise documentation of deaf communication, allowing for the accurate recording of manual gestures without relying on spoken language descriptions.
